[Nut-upsuser] APC Smart-UPS Pro 1500 USB monitoring trouble

Erik Fichtner emf1123 at gmail.com
Thu Apr 29 20:20:16 UTC 2010


Hi there... nut 2.4.3 kicks an error at me when I try
to talk to my UPS.   machine is linux 2.4.21-32.ELsmp
with libusb-0.1.8-3 package update.

# /usr/local/ups/bin/upsdrvctl start
Network UPS Tools - UPS driver controller 2.4.3
Network UPS Tools - Generic HID driver 0.34 (2.4.3)
USB communication driver 0.31
Using subdriver: APC HID 0.95
libusb_get_interrupt: error submitting URB: Invalid argument

lsusb -v says this about it:


Bus 001 Device 003: ID 051d:0002 American Power Conversion Back-UPS Pro 500/1000/1500
Device Descriptor:
  bLength                18
  bDescriptorType         1
  bcdUSB               1.10
  bDeviceClass            0 (Defined at Interface level)
  bDeviceSubClass         0
  bDeviceProtocol         0
  bMaxPacketSize0         8
  idVendor           0x051d American Power Conversion
  idProduct          0x0002 Back-UPS Pro 500/1000/1500
  bcdDevice            0.06
  iManufacturer           3 American Power Conversion
  iProduct                1 Smart-UPS 1500 RM FW:617.3.D USB FW:1.5
  iSerial                 2 AS0607130999
  bNumConfigurations      1
  Configuration Descriptor:
    bLength                 9
    bDescriptorType         2
    wTotalLength           34
    bNumInterfaces          1
    bConfigurationValue     1
    iConfiguration         11
    bmAttributes         0xe0
      Self Powered
      Remote Wakeup
    MaxPower               30mA
    Interface Descriptor:
      bLength                 9
      bDescriptorType         4
      bInterfaceNumber        0
      bAlternateSetting       0
      bNumEndpoints           1
      bInterfaceClass         3 Human Interface Devices
      bInterfaceSubClass      0 No Subclass
      bInterfaceProtocol      0 None
      iInterface              0
        HID Device Descriptor:
          bLength                 9
          bDescriptorType        33
          bcdHID               1.10
          bCountryCode           33
          bNumDescriptors         1
          bDescriptorType        34 Report
          wDescriptorLength    1040
cannot get report descriptor
      Endpoint Descriptor:
        bLength                 7
        bDescriptorType         5
        bEndpointAddress     0x81  EP 1 IN
        bmAttributes            3
          Transfer Type            Interrupt
          Synch Type               none
        wMaxPacketSize          6
        bInterval             100



Any ideas on what I should try next?




-------------- next part --------------
A non-text attachment was scrubbed...
Name: signature.asc
Type: application/pgp-signature
Size: 186 bytes
Desc: OpenPGP digital signature
URL: <http://lists.alioth.debian.org/pipermail/nut-upsuser/attachments/20100429/d53866e5/attachment.pgp>


More information about the Nut-upsuser mailing list